In the fast-paced world of mechanical engineering, automating repetitive design tasks in SolidWorks is no longer just an advantage—it is a necessity. If you find yourself performing the same clicks every day, it's time to leverage the power of the SolidWorks API.
Why Use SolidWorks Automation?
Design automation allows engineers to reduce human error and focus on innovation rather than manual data entry. By using VBA macros or C#, you can automate tasks such as:
- Batch converting parts to STEP or PDF files.
- Automating Custom Property updates.
- Generating assembly variations based on Excel inputs.
Getting Started with SolidWorks VBA Macros
The easiest way to start with SolidWorks design automation is through the Macro Recorder. It captures your actions and turns them into editable code. For more complex logic, writing custom scripts using SolidWorks API provides unlimited flexibility.
"By automating simple geometry changes, a design cycle that took hours can be completed in seconds."
Efficiency Through API Integration
Integrating SolidWorks with external databases or Excel spreadsheets can transform your workflow into a parametric design powerhouse. This approach ensures that your 3D modeling workflow remains consistent across the entire team.
Start small, identify your most repetitive task today, and let SolidWorks automation handle the heavy lifting for you.
SolidWorks, Automation, API, VBA Macro, 3D Design, Productivity, Engineering, CAD Workflow

